Ingredients
Instructions
-
In a medium saucepan, gently melt the coconut oil over low heat until liquid.
-
Once the coconut oil has melted, whisk in the cocoa powder until smooth and well combined.
-
Add the maple syrup or honey, stirring continuously until the mixture is silky and glossy.
-
Pour the chocolate mixture into silicone molds or a lined baking tray, spreading it evenly with a spatula.
-
Refrigerate for at least 1-2 hours until the chocolate has solidified.
-
Once set, remove the chocolate from the molds or cut it into bite-sized pieces if using a tray.
